Include priority_queue

Web5 rows · A priority_queue keeps internally a comparing function and a container object as data. The ... WebMay 7, 2024 · The priority_queue adapter holds objects of the type defined by the type of container supported by the priority_queue. The two containers supported are the vector …

2024蓝桥省赛赛前准备 - 泥烟 - 博客园

WebA scheduling mechanism and method for scheduling the output of frames from a plurality of priority queues in a network router or multi-layer switch is disclosed. The method of scheduling packets generally includes the steps of: allocating bandwidth credits for a plurality of queues; dequeuing frames from a current queue if there is available credit; … WebSee the code for documentation. // - priority_queue can contain objects with alignment requirements. // std::priority_queue cannot do so without a bit of tedious non-portable effort. // - priority_queue supports debug memory naming natively. // - priority_queue is easier to read, debug, and visualize. cillian murphy annabelle wallis gif https://vapourproductions.com

Priority Queue (Data Structures) - javatpoint

WebDec 1, 2024 · A Python priority queue stores data in a particular order. There are two ways to implement a priority queue in Python: using the queue class and using the heapq module. … WebMar 24, 2024 · STL's stack, queue and priority_queue provide restricted interfaces to these containers. In particular, list and deque can be used for queues; vector and deque for priority queues. For example, queue > is a queue of integers using deque container. The library provides heap-related functions that are used in the implementation of ... WebDec 14, 2009 · PriorityQueue (System.Collections.Generic) is a new collection that enables adding new items with a value and a priority. On dequeue the PriorityQueue returns the element with the lowest priority value. dhl smithers bc

The Basics Of Priority Queue In C++ - marketsplash.com

Category:Python Priority Queue: A Guide Career Karma

Tags:Include priority_queue

Include priority_queue

Priority Queue in C Standard Template Library (STL) - TutorialsPoint

WebDec 13, 2024 · Therefore, Priority Queue is a container that stores elements with priority. Unlike queues, which insert or delete the element based on the FIFO rule, in Priority … WebMay 7, 2024 · Priority_queue allows you to maintain a sorted collection of items determined by an associated comparator function, such as less, greater, etc. The top item therefore becomes the candidate of choice, lowest or highest based on the function chosen. Required header C++ Prototype C++

Include priority_queue

Did you know?

WebFeb 5, 2024 · Since C++ generates max-heap for priority queue in C++ by default, the syntax given above is for the same. But, if we want to use a priority queue in C++, which can help … WebApr 7, 2024 · The std::priority_queue is a built-in implementation of a Priority Queue in C++. It is a container adapter that uses a heap as the underlying data structure. The priority_queue can store any data type for which the less than operator is defined. It is a simple and efficient way to implement a priority queue in C++.

WebOct 25, 2010 · Basically, you would insert into the queue for the appropriate priority. Then, on the consumer side, you would go down the list, from highest to lowest priority, checking to see if the queue is non-empty, and consuming an entry if so. Share Improve this answer Follow answered Oct 25, 2010 at 16:34 Steven Sudit 19.3k 1 50 52 1 WebMar 17, 2024 · A priority queue is a container adaptor that provides constant time lookup of the largest (by default) element, at the expense of logarithmic insertion and extraction. A … This page was last modified on 30 August 2024, at 23:03. This page has been … Complexity. Same as underlying container (typically constant). [] NoteSome … 3) Copy-constructs the underlying container c with the contents of cont.Copy … This page was last modified on 30 August 2024, at 23:14. This page has been … std::set is an associative container that contains a sorted set of unique objects …

WebJul 6, 2024 · The first line tells us that we are creating a priority queue: Queue testStringsPQ = new PriorityQueue<> (); PriorityQueue is available in java.util package. Next we are adding 5 strings in random order into the priority queue. For this we use the add () function as shown below: WebIn order to create a priority queue in C++, we first need to include the queue header file. #include Once we import this file, we can create a priority_queue using the …

WebMar 30, 2024 · 0. 0. « 上一篇: [说说]12年前的种子居然还能用, 泪目. » 下一篇: (已改正)第十四届蓝桥B组省赛回忆版 E: 接龙数列. posted @ 2024-03-30 22:36 泥烟 阅读 ( 37 ) 评论 ( 0 ) 编辑 收藏 举报. 登录后才能查看或发表评论,立即 登录 或者 逛逛 博客园首页. 【推荐】博客 …

WebApr 13, 2024 · The basic operations that can be performed on a priority queue C++ include: push(): To insert an element into the priority queue. pop(): To remove the top element … dhl small box sizecillian murphy and tom hollandWebpriority_queue, greater> pq2; 第一个参数是存入的数据类型,第二个参数是底层的结构实现,通常情况下,我们的顶层实现都是以vector向量来实现,第三个参数是c++帮我们定义好的比较函数。默认情况下是less。 cillian murphy as dr doomWebOct 23, 2013 · The C++ standard library defines a class template priority_queue, with the following operations: push: Insert an element into the prioity queue. top: Return (without removing it) a highest priority element from the priority queue. pop: Remove a highest priority element from the priority queue. dhl sm sucatWebMar 20, 2024 · There are different ways to implement a priority queue. The main ways include array, linked list, binary search tree (BST), and binary heap tree. The heap data … dhl smartmail expeditedWebFeb 20, 2024 · The priority_queue class orders its elements so that the largest element is always at the top position. It supports insertion of an element and the inspection and … dhl solicitors mudgeeWebAn unbounded priority queue based on a priority heap. The elements of the priority queue are ordered according to their natural ordering, or by a Comparator provided at queue … cillian murphy as oppenheimer